Douglas M.
02/2016
5.0
wells
  + -1 more
The whole process went about as well as any repair I've ever had. The office person I spoke to twice was friendly and promised to call before the technician showed up, which happened about an hour after I initially called for service. Danny showed up 10 minutes later and immediately was very engaging and demonstrated a great deal of knowledge as he began troubleshooting. It only took him about 15 minutes to determine the cause wasn't a failed pump, but instead some bad wiring. He repaired the wires and replaced the pump controller that got fried due to the short then tested the system to ensure the system was operating within specs. Everything is working great again. If I ever need service again I'm going to ask for Danny! Thanks for a great job, Doug Mobley
Description of Work: Repaired well pump system that stopped working last night.

Peter C.
07/2015
5.0
wells
  + -1 more
Everyone I dealt with at Pope's were complete professionals and just plain nice people. I was promised first thing in the morning service and that's exactly what I got. Seems all the reviews I read about this company and the technician Danny are true. First off Danny is prompt, courteous, personable, honest and above all else he really knows his stuff. I had expected my pump to be completely shot and was not looking forward to shelling out $1500 - $2000 to replace it but that's life with a submersible pump. In no time at all Danny found the problem to be just two burnt wires. A CRC Control Box was installed to help lower the current draw of the old pump to help give some extra life. He also installed a new pressure switch and pressure gauge. Saying I'm happy with their service is a bit of an understatement, ecstatic is more like it. An unscrupulous person or company could of easily convinced me that my pump was history and sold me thousands of dollars of work. The honesty of Danny reflects on not only his integrity but that of Pope's. Thank you all very much. Pope's has me for a customer for life and I cannot reccomend anyone else.
Description of Work: Repair submersible well pump.

I was having an issue with my irrigation system, with pressure drop causing dry spots in the lawn areas. A previous irrigation company had told me that the well pump 'sounded like it was wearing' about a year ago, so I assumed that it was the pump that was the issue. So I called Pope. Gave them the model number of the existing pump so they could bring a replacement. The serviceman came out, checked the pump, and said that while it did appear to be wearing, that it was producing sufficient pressure to do the job, and that replacing the $800 pump was probably not necessary at this point. He did some adjustments on some of the sprinkler heads, bled the air from the system, and all is working fine. He even suggested some changes in the wiring of the system to improve operation. And left a quote should we need to replace the pump in the future. I was impressed by the courtesy and honesty of their repairman, as so often suggestions are made just to sell more equipment. I would definitely use Pope's again if the need arises. Greal people.
Description of Work: Pump check for an irrigation well

Keith E.
06/2014
5.0
wells
  + -1 more
The technician looked over my entire system which consist of the well, above ground 1 hp electric powered pump, bladder pressure tank, whole house filter, and water softener. Only the pump was not working properly, but the technician examined everything. I showed him how my filter was being clogged prematurely with a lot of ground or earth debris. There was no immediate explanation for that. He examined the well itself(piped hole in the ground with suction pipe going down into the piped hole). He discovered that it was not sealed and that a fist sized frog was living(nesting) in the gap between the piped hole and the suction pipe! We saw the frog make a run for safety! (By process of elimination, I now know that that frog was responsible for all the debris getting into the water and being caught by my whole house filter. The debris may have contributed to the failure of the plastic internals of the pump as well. Since follow up work was going to be required, I ask for a quotation, which he provided over the phone within about 48 hours. For larger amounts of work, I always consider 2 or 3 qualifying quotes before giving out the work. In this case, another company won the followup pump replacement and well sealing. The tech lowered the turn on/turn off pressure to allow my system to limp along until it was repaired. This did work for a few days. I would recommend Pope's Water Systems, Inc. to Angie's list members. I would caution them not to speak negatively about other companies as this actually reflects poorly on your own. Also, all providers should realize that we are still in a depressed economy(depression) and that many consumers only want to fix what is absolutely necessary.
Description of Work: My above ground pump was running constantly. I reviewed Angie's list providers and called Pope's Water System's, Inc. They were quite prompt both on the phone and getting a technician out to my house to work on my problem.

Peter B.
04/2014
5.0
wells
  + -1 more
The owner Paul and his son are both very experienced in this field and quite friendly. They will go to great lengths to explain the whole process. Pope's well drilling team took the time to describe each step of the process as the well was being drilled making me feel like I was part of the drilling team. This gave me a lot of comfort that the well was being drilled properly. They take a lot of care to continuously test the drilling mud to assess the type of earth/rock layers they are penetrating to ensure that they have reached the correct strata to ensure a proper well installation. Pope is not the cheapest company in the market but they bring well-maintained equipment to the site staffed by knowledgeable and friendly individuals. The drilling team appeared to be quite efficient and worked at a steady pace. They did a very good job of cleaning up after themselves and the finished installation had a professional look to it, not to mention that I now have a high flowing well with nice clean water. There was one slight issue with an adjustment to one of the pressure gauges that I found leaking after all of the work was done. Paul immediately sent out a man who corrected the problem and I have had no issues since. I would highly recommend Pope Water Systems if you are considering drilling or repairing your well!
Description of Work: Drilled a 240 ft well and installed a 40 gal tank with associated lines.

WILLIAM D.
03/2011
5.0
wells
  + -1 more
Well pump failed. Called midnight Saturday night to 24 hour service line. Was told that someone would call me after 8am Sunday. Received call 8:30 Sunday morning and was told someone would be out in a couple of hours. Andy called me at 9:15 to tell me he was 15 minutes away. He arrived at 9:30. Both the answering service and Andy explained almost apologetically that the first 2 hours overtime rate would $175 plus any parts cost. Found a failed pressure switch and also a pump controller capacitor that didn't look too good. Replaced both the switch and the whole pump controller, as well as recharging the tank and checking out system perfomance. All work was first rate. He probably didn't have to replace the controller to get the pump to work, but if he didn't it would fail soon resulting in another service call later. I couldn't be more pleased. I am an electrical engineer who used to work in plant engineering, but I don't know beans about well pumps. Andy took the time to explain to me what he was doing, and it was easy to see that he is a pro with high quality standards. My hat is off to Pope's. They will have all of my future business. Total job cost was $293 for 2 hours labor plus all parts. Very fair for a Sunday morning.
Description of Work: Replaced pressure switch and pump controller, repressurized tank, checked system performance.
